Summary

The number of commercially available American whiskeys has grown exponentially over the years, as has its popularity. Suitable for discerning drinkers, this guide is devoted solely to US-made whiskey, rye and bourbon. Arranged alphabetically by distillery and/or brand, it offers histories, ratings and tasting notes for over 200 whiskeys.

Clay Risen has covered spirits and beer for the Atlantic website since 2009. He was formerly the managing editor of Democracy: A Journal of Ideas, and in 2011 he became an editor of the Op-Ed section of the New York Times. He has published in the New York Times Magazine, Smithsonian, and Inc., among many other publications.
